Product Overview: DS90LV011AQMFE/NOPB
The DS90LV011AQMFE/NOPB is a high-performance, single differential line driver from Texas Instruments, designed to deliver exceptional signal integrity for demanding applications. This device is a part of the LVDS (Low-Voltage Differential Signaling) family and is specifically engineered to provide high-speed data transmission over twisted-pair or PCB traces while minimizing electromagnetic interference (EMI) and power consumption.
Key Features
- High Data Rates: Capable of operating at data rates up to 400 Mbps, making it suitable for high-speed data transfer requirements.
- Low Power Consumption: The device operates with a minimal power supply range of 3.3V, ensuring energy-efficient performance in your application.
- Reduced EMI: LVDS technology offers low electromagnetic emissions, which is essential for applications sensitive to noise and signal integrity.
- Robust Design: Features a flow-through pinout that simplifies PCB layout and is available in an 8-pin SOIC package, providing a compact footprint for space-constrained applications.
- Industrial Temperature Range: Operates reliably over an extended temperature range from -40°C to +85°C, suitable for industrial environments.
- Interoperability: Compatible with other LVDS receivers, transmitters, and repeaters, providing flexibility in system design.
